
Al Zaeem
Jan 01 1993
•3h 22m
•Comedy
Zeinhom is an ordinary man who struggles to maintain steady employment. Due to his uncanny resemblance to a powerful dictator, he is cast in a satirical film criticizing the regime. When unexpected events unfold, Zeinhom finds himself entangled in a dangerous political deception, forced to impersonate the very leader he mocked.
